KGStudio: Digital Audio Workstation (DAW) Project Overview
Project Introduction
KGStudio is a light-weighted, modern, web-based Digital Audio Workstation (DAW) built with React, TypeScript, and Zustand. The project aims to provide a professional-grade music production environment in the browser, with features comparable to desktop DAWs like Ableton Live, FL Studio, or Logic Pro.
Ultimate Goals
- Create a fully-functional DAW that runs in modern web browsers
- Provide a professional-grade UI with intuitive workflows for music production
- Support MIDI and audio recording, editing, and playback
- Implement a plugin system for virtual instruments and effects
- Enable project saving, loading, and export functionality
- Optimize for performance to handle complex projects with many tracks
Current Tech Stack
- Frontend Framework: React with TypeScript
- State Management: Zustand
- Build Tool: Vite
- UI Components: Custom components with CSS; icons via React Icons
- Audio Engine: Tone.js for Web Audio synthesis and playback (real soundfonts via Sampler)
- Data Persistence: IndexedDB using
idb, class serialization withclass-transformer - AI/Agent: Configurable LLM provider (OpenAI/Claude/Gemini/compatible) with XML tool execution
- Architecture Pattern: Core/UI separation with a domain model and component-based UI

Current Implementation
Core Architecture
The application follows a core/UI separation pattern:
- KGCore (Singleton): The main application class that manages the audio engine, project state, command history, and provides a global access point.
- Command System: Complete undo/redo implementation using the Command Pattern:
- KGCommand: Abstract base class for all undoable operations
- KGCommandHistory: Manages command history with undo/redo stack and memory limits
- Track Commands: Add, remove, reorder, and update tracks with full undo support
- Region Commands: Create, delete, resize, move, paste, and update regions with undo support
- Note Commands: Create, delete, resize, move, and paste notes with undo support
- Project Commands: Change project properties (name, BPM, time signature) with selective undo
- ConfigManager (Singleton): Manages application configuration including hotkeys, general settings (LLM provider, API keys, soundfont base URL), behavior (e.g., chatbox default open), and templates. Loads defaults from
/public/config.json(with robust fallback) and persists user customizations via KGStorage. - KGStorage (Singleton): Generic storage system providing unified access to IndexedDB for projects, configuration, and other data. Replaces individual storage implementations with a centralized, reusable storage layer.
- KGAudioInterface (Singleton): High-level audio engine coordinator that manages track audio buses and orchestrates playback.
- KGAudioBus: Individual track audio processing unit with realistic instrument samples, volume, mute, solo, and effect chain support.
- KGToneSamplerFactory (Singleton): Factory for creating Tone.js samplers loaded with high-quality soundfont samples.
- KGToneBuffersPool (Singleton): Efficient buffer management system that loads and caches soundfont audio data from remote CDNs.
- KGProject: Represents a music project with properties like name, BPM, time signature, and tracks.
- KGTrack/KGMidiTrack: Represents a track in the project with instrument support for MIDI tracks.
- Project Upgrader: On load/import,
upgradeProjectToLatestmigrates legacy projects to the latestKGProject.CURRENT_PROJECT_STRUCTURE_VERSION(e.g., instrument mapping in V1). - KGRegion/KGMidiRegion: Represents a region in a track (a MIDI clip, audio clip, etc.).
- KGMidiNote: Represents a MIDI note with properties like pitch, velocity, start and end beats.

AI Agent & Chat Integration
ChatBoxintegrates anAgentCorewith pluggable LLM providers (OpenAI, Claude, Gemini, OpenAI-compatible) selected via settings.- User messages pass through
UserMessageFiltersupporting slash-commands:/clear,/welcomeand context validation (e.g., require a selected region). - Agent responses can include XML tool calls executed by
XMLToolExecutorwith tools such asAddNotesTool,RemoveNotesTool,ReadMusicTool,ThinkTool. - System and user prompt appendix are loaded from
/public/promptsfor richer context.
Instrument & Soundfont System
- Instrument selection panel with groups and previews using
FLUIDR3_INSTRUMENT_MAPand General MIDI groupings. - Realistic playback via Tone.Sampler created by
KGToneSamplerFactoryand buffers fromKGToneBuffersPool(downloaded from a configurable CDN). - Global loading overlay shows while instrument buffers are loading; auto-hides and warns if loading takes too long.

State Management
Zustand is used for state management with a primary store, complemented by singleton state classes:
- projectStore: Manages the project state including project name, tracks, BPM, time signature, and provides actions for modifying the project.
- KGPianoRollState: Singleton state management for piano roll settings including active tool, snapping options, and quantization preferences.

Current Limitations
- Limited keyboard shortcuts
- Limited note editing capabilities (no velocity editing)
- Export functionality UI only (no actual export implementation)
- No audio recording capabilities yet
- Limited audio effects and processing
- No project browser UI (projects load/save by typing names)
